The Challenges of Learning Afrikaans

Despite its importance, Afrikaans can be a difficult language to learn, especially for students who don’t speak it regularly. The intricacies of its grammar, the subtle differences in pronunciation, and the sheer volume of new vocabulary can feel overwhelming. Many students struggle with confidence, hesitant to speak for fear of making mistakes. Others may find it hard to stay engaged, especially if the lessons in school don’t match their learning style or pace.

For neurodivergent students or those with learning difficulties like dyslexia or ADHD, the challenges can feel even greater. Traditional classrooms often lack the time and resources to offer the individualized support these students need to thrive. Without the right guidance, Afrikaans can feel like an insurmountable obstacle, rather than a meaningful journey.


Afrikaans Tutors: Making the Language Come Alive

The key to helping students succeed in Afrikaans lies in tailored, compassionate support. Our Afrikaans tutors go beyond textbook lessons to make the language come alive. They understand that learning Afrikaans is not just about grammar and vocabulary—it’s about connecting students to the heart of South Africa’s culture and community.


A great Afrikaans tutor starts with the student’s unique needs. Through personalized assessments, they identify where a student excels and where they need more guidance. From there, they design lessons that are engaging, relevant, and suited to the learner’s pace. For some, this might mean focusing on conversational skills to build fluency and confidence. For others, it could involve breaking down complex grammatical rules or preparing for a specific exam.


Tutors also help students embrace the cultural side of Afrikaans. By weaving in stories, music, or history, they show how the language connects to South Africa’s heritage, making lessons more meaningful and inspiring. This approach helps students see Afrikaans not as a challenge but as an opportunity to grow and connect.


One of the biggest hurdles in learning Afrikaans is fear—fear of speaking incorrectly, of being judged, or of falling behind. Afrikaans tutors provide a safe space where students can overcome these fears. They foster an environment of patience and encouragement, where every mistake becomes a stepping stone to success.


For students who struggle with fluency, tutors create opportunities for regular practice, building their skills step by step. This steady progress translates into confidence, not just in Afrikaans but in their overall ability to learn and succeed.
